John F. Kennedy Space Center Administrative Specialist (Direct Hire) in Kennedy Space Center, Florida

Summary As an Administrative Specialist with the Workforce Management Office in the Engineering Directorate, you will be responsible for advising management is multiple divisions and/or offices within the largest and complex directorate at Kennedy Space Center. This position requires working with leadership, management, and team members levels that may include directorates, divisions/offices, branches that may include other centers and/or enterprises. Responsibilities Duties described below are at the highest grade advertised. Duties assigned at lower grade levels will be of more limited scope, performed with less independence and limited complexity; duties will be commensurate with the grade of selected employee. Performs in-depth analyses to develop and interpret administrative and workforce policies and procedures for assigned organizations within the directorate. Performs administrative functions of organizational requirements to secure adequate control of deadlines, progress reports, and data bases. Provides deliverable reports to Center or Enterprise leadership as required. Provides guidance and oversight for a full range of administrative and personnel activities, working and collaborating closely with directorate and division management and administrative support. Serves in a team environment and as such, collaborate with other Administrative Officers within the directorate to ensure that customer service and consistency is provided. Performs and monitors administrative management requirements and applies policies. Researches and resolves unusual problems in performing a variety of duties related to special projects involving administrative or program issues. Coordinates actions and projects completion, tracks progress toward schedules and takes corrective actions as appropriate. Provides timely communications with project and task participants, stakeholders, and management. Fosters a culture of engagement, diversity, inclusiveness, excellence and innovation. Champion NASA's commitment to Diversity, Equity, Inclusion and Accessibility to create an environment that promotes a commitment to safety, integrity, and teamwork. Requirements Conditions of Employment Qualifications Specialized experience is experience that has equipped you with the particular ability, skill, and knowledge to successfully perform the duties of this position and is typically in or related to this line of work. To qualify for GS-11, you must have: a) One year of directly related specialized experience equivalent to the GS-09 level: performing administrative functions in support of staff or executive management that may include personnel systems and workforce management and training coordination in accordance with organization requirements; providing recommendations regarding administrative guidelines, issues, or operations; AND gathering and analyzing information to support the development of organizational functions or process setting for an organization. OR b) Completed all requirements for a doctoral degree (i.e., Ph.D. or equivalent) in an appropriate field OR c) Completed 3 full academic years of progressively higher-level graduate education leading to a Ph.D. degree or equivalent doctoral degree in an appropriate field OR d) LL.M., if related OR e) Have an equivalent combination of experience and graduate study as discussed in a), b), c) and d) above To qualify for GS-12, you must have one year of directly related specialized experience equivalent to the GS-11 level: reviewing administrative or business operations to determine compliance with organizational policies in relation to workforce management or other related processes; participating in the development and implementation of organizational records and making recommendations for administrative guidelines, issues, or operations; AND preparing and presenting data to support the development of organizational functions or process setting. Your resume must include a clear and detailed narrative description, in your own words, of how you meet the required specialized experience. Experience statements copied from a position description, vacancy announcement or other reference material constitutes plagiarism and may result in disqualification and losing consideration for the job.
